Course Description

Learn how a developer, municipality, and Energy Advisor adapted to building, permitting, and designing to the BC Energy Step Code in an engaging and interactive panel discussion in the Township of Langley.

Attend the Permitting and Inspecting a Step 5 Project workshop to hear from the Township of Langley, Streetside Developments and E3 ECO Group (energy consultants) on their experiences with the permitting and inspection processes for high performance townhome targeting Step 5, EL-4 of the Zero Carbon Step Code, and CHBA Net Zero Energy-Ready compliance.

This workshop is intended for Building Officials and other stakeholders linked to the successful deployment and implementation of the BC Energy Step Code.
